stlink能干什么? 最基本的功能:下载程序。 一般STM32支持ISP串口下载,也支持stlink、jlink等下载器下载 。...使用stlink、jlink下载要比串口方便很多,在keil里直接点击下载就行了,不需要去选择hex文件,速度上要快很多,主要一点,jlink、stlink能实现硬件仿真调试,程序出问题了可以单步调试找问题
SWD接口:3.3V DIO(数据) CLK(时钟) GND 1.首先声明 jlink和stlink都有jtag和swd调试功能。...jlink接口如下:如图,我使用的就是VCC VCC(optional) GND SWDIO SWCLK RESET stlink我没有实际测试过,应该可以使用SWD接口,具体图自行百度
文章目录 ODrive固件开发指南 需要的开发工具 Linux (Ubuntu) Arch Linux Mac Windows 配置编译参数 构建并烧录固件 使用STLink/v2 烧录固件 自动化测试...# should be 0.7.5 or later $ python --version # should be 3.7 or later Linux...openocd sudo add-apt-repository ppa:jonathonf/tup && sudo apt-get update && sudo apt-get install tup Arch Linux...故障排除 使用 STLink/v2烧录提示LIBUSB_ERROR_IO 问题描述: 当我使用STLink对ODrive进行烧录时提示如下错误: Open On-Chip Debugger 0.10.0...可以按照下列步骤来操作: 从电脑拔出 STLink 和 ODrive 断开 ODrive 的供电 将STLink插入电脑 ODrive上电 再次尝试执行 make flash 发布 我们使用GitHub
2.6 STLINK驱动安装 调试下载STM32H7,推荐使用最新版驱动和对应的固件。...安装完毕后,为了验证安装是否成功,看电脑端的设备管理器是否识别出来即可(要将STLink插到电脑端): ? 另外,如果驱动没有安装成功,STLINK灯会一直闪烁;灯不闪烁了,说明安装成功了。...2.9 三合一下载软件STM32CubeProgrammer 此软件实现了之前的USB DFU,Flashloader(串口ISP)和STLINK小软件的三合一,测试了下STLINK的,效果不错,并且支持外部...也支持OTP编程;支持STLINK升级;支持Window,Linux和macOS上使用。 论坛下载地址(帖子里面有官方地址): http://forum.armfly.com/forum.php?...使用下面这种STLINK的话,下面是整体的搭建效果: ? 使用下面这种STLINK的话,也可以使用转接板,下面是整体的搭建效果: ?
之前有写过如何在Linux上使用openOCD给STM32下载程序的文章,今天给大家介绍一下如何在Windows上使用openOCD。...Linux下开发stm32(二) | 使用openocd下载程序 一、OpenOCD介绍 openocd全名叫做Open On-Chip Debugger,是一个自由开放的片上调试工具和编程工具,目前已经发布到...driver ST-Link consolidate all versions in single config ST-Link read properly old USB serial numbers STLink...要执行的命令> 比如之前的过程可以综合为: openocd -f G:\develop_tools\openOCD\xpack-openocd-0.11.0-1\scripts\interface\stlink-v2...########### download: openocd -f G:\develop_tools\openOCD\xpack-openocd-0.11.0-1\scripts\interface\stlink-v2
( 估计是因为自动添加,所以会添加到用户的环境变量下面去,一样可以用,如果自己添加,可以添加到系统的环境变量中去 ) 最后,只要是在你的终端(终端可以使window自带的cmd,也可以是你配置过的模拟linux...64位 CPU架构 i686 32位 操作系统接口协议 win32 开发windows应用程序 操作系统接口协议 posix 开发Linux...interface/jlink.cfg -f target/stm32f1x.cfg 如果想了解更多,可以去查看官方的指导手册:openocd官方手册 5、Makefile的修改 Makefile 中的有些语法 是 linux....cfg" TARGET_CFG="D:\Program Files\openocd\share\openocd\scripts\target\stm32l0.cfg" # linux下的路径 # INTERFACE_CFG....cfg 根据相关目录下的文件配置使用J-link还是st_link, 示例中使用的是stlink -f target/stm32l0.cfg 选择对应的芯片配置文件 示例中使用的是stm32l0系列
ST-Link连接方式 过去买过一个st-link使用排线连接后发现板子没有供电,后来研究发现这个stlink只是用于下载,用灰色排线连接是不供电的,要想板子运行就要单独供电。...查引脚顺序发现stlink是有供电脚的,所以换用杜邦线连接。...如下图: 这里还有个坑:TVCC不是电源 , 这个tvcc是个监测脚,监测板端电压的,另一边的VDD才是真正的VCC,使用时将stlink的VDD连接到板端的TVCC脚的位置就可以供电了。
主要功能 主控:STM32f103RxT6 30个扩展IO 板载STLINK TF卡 flash 用户按键、LED灯 USB、STLINK双type-C接口 各模块介绍 有一定基础的小伙伴直接看电路原理图即可...8、stlink ? 9、DBG USB ? 10、OTG USB ? 11、 扩展IO ? ...整个设计基本就是以上这些,作为最小系统来讲,这个板子设计的是非常不错的,板载stlink,调试方便,flash、TF卡,非常适合学习文件系统使用,丰富的扩展IO,非常有利于设计扩展板,所有功能已经验证,
具体更深层次的介绍,可以看以后的介绍 a.连接设备 连接stm32开发板之后使用命令连接openocd -f /usr/local/Homebrew/share/openocd/scripts/interface/stlink-v2...-1.cfg -f /usr/local/Homebrew/share/openocd/scripts/target/stm32g0x.cfg 这里第一个参数.cfg是指定连接的工具stlink等等,...under GNU GPL v2 For bug reports, read http://openocd.org/doc/doxygen/bugs.html WARNING: interface/stlink-v2...-1.cfg is deprecated, please switch to interface/stlink.cfg Info : auto-selecting first available session...connections Info : Listening on port 4444 for telnet connections Info : clock speed 2000 kHz Info : STLINK
手上有一个stlink,因此选择swo方式。 具体的方法参见https://www.strongerhuang.com网页或公众号。...几点注意事项: 1、如果要在STM32 ST-LINK Utility的Serial Wire Viewer打印信息,应该是stlink下在hex才能运行,keil里面下载程序是无法在Serial Wire...以后如果有jlink和stlink,都可以不用串口打印了,从打印效率来说:UART < SWO < JLink-RTT。记得nrf52系列是默认使用JLink的RTT功能的。
如果使用STLINK调试下载STM32H7,推荐使用最新的电脑端驱动和对应的固件,详情见第2章的2.6小节。 ...) 调试下载STM32H7,请将STLINK固件升级到最新版,关于固件升级和驱动安装等相关文件已经在本教程第2章的2.6章节有说明。...7.3.1 开发板和STLINK的接线图 开发板接上STLINK的效果图如下: 如果是下面这种STLINK,需要接上转接板: 7.3.2 设置Options里面的Debug选项 Debug...选项主要用调试: 7.3.3 设置Options里面的STLINK选项 注意,在Debugger选择里面选择了STLINK后,才可以设置此选项。...7.4 IAR程序调试 JLINK或者STLINK设置完毕后,调试是一样的。
STM32F103C8T6烧录程序 方法一:使用SWD模式烧录 此时BOOT0 = 0,BOOT1 = X(任意),跳线帽接法如下图所示 接好后,若手边有STLINK的话,可以使用SWD模式下载程序...,将引脚按照原理图与STLINK线序连接,如下图所示 线连接好后,在KEIL中设置好STLINK下载程序相关配置 确保STLINK配置完成、可以正常识别后,在KEIL中点击下载按钮将事先编写好的点灯程序烧录进去
(RX) 串口2 PA2(TX) PA3(RX) 串口3 PB6(TX) PB7(RX) 下载单片机程序(串口方式) 华大的单片机也是使用的M4的核,所以直接可以用JTAG 或 STlink...如果使用Stlink下载的话,咱使用JTMS(SWDIO) ,JTCLK(SWCLK); 如果想使用串口下载也是使用这两个引脚 如果想支持两种模式下载,推荐的电路 V1.2版本的开发板上只有一个串口转换芯片...CH340驱动,需要安装驱动 2.安装步骤 3.使用USB线(Micro)连接开发板 V1.2版本 V1.4及其以上版本 V1.2版本的串口下载和串口通信(串口1)是合在一起的,后来发现这样子在使用stlink...点击执行 10.去掉短接,重新复位一下单片机即可运行程序 下载单片机程序(Stlink - SWD方式) (JTAG网友说不支持,暂时没测试) 1.使用Stlink 对接上下载口 2.打开工程
5.1 初学者重要提示 5.2 使用MDK调试和下载程序设置(JLINK) 5.3 使用MDK调试和下载程序设置(STLINK) 5.4 MDK调试容易崩溃的解决办法 5.5 MDK程序调试 5.6 总结...如果使用STLINK调试下载STM32H7,推荐使用最新的电脑端驱动和对应的固件,详情见第2章的2.6小节。...5.3 使用MDK调试和下载程序设置(STLINK) 调试下载STM32H7,请将STLINK固件升级到最新版,关于固件升级和驱动安装等相关文件已经在本教程第2章的2.6章节有说明。...5.3.1 开发板和STLINK的接线图 开发板接上STLINK的效果图如下: ? 如果是下面这种STLINK,需要接上转接板: ? ?...5.5 MDK程序调试 JLINK或者STLINK设置完毕后,调试是一样的。 5.5.1 全速运行和单步调试 点击如下按钮可以进入调试状态: ? 进入调试状态后的效果如下: ?
Define内定义USE_STDPERIPH_DRIVER 5.工程选项,Debug,下拉列表选择对应调试器,Setting,Flash Download里勾选Reset and Run,我这里使用的是STLINK...,所以选择了STLINK(根据自己下载器而定) 最后一张STLINK的接线图片引用了江科大自化协的课程 图片,方便大家理解 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。
1、实验目的: 实现通过st-link调试stm32芯片 2、实验环境: stm32开发板留有20pin的调试接口,可接jlink和stlink 调试工具使用st-link v2 3、接线方式 SWD接口需要连接四根线...It is used by the STLINK/V2 Pin 7 – TMS/SWDIO: The SWD Data signal Pin 8 – GND: Be sure there is
四,华大单片机下载 华大的单片机也是使用的M4的核,所以直接可以用JTAG 或 STlink 下载. 对应引脚和STM32一致 ?...如果使用Stlink下载的话,咱使用JTMS(SWDIO) ,JTCLK(SWCLK); 如果想使用串口下载也是使用这两个引脚 如果想支持两种模式下载,推荐的电路 ?...下载单片机程序(Stlink - SWD方式)(JTAG请参考连接即可) 1.使用Stlink 对接上下载口 ? 2.打开工程 ? 3.调试器选择 ST-Link ? 3.通信方式选择 SW ? ?
8266下面放一些芯片,这样的话又省去好多板子的体积(当然带来的问题是必须需要一个卡了....本来是可以直接把模块按下去,而且很结实) 学习STM32呢建议用STLink下载和调试,自己也是用STlink...,因为便宜好用,对了有个兴趣的朋友可以自己用STM32做一个STlink 制作STlink参考 http://www.stmcu.org/module/forum/thread-610569-1-1.
好久不做嵌入式开发,翻箱倒柜找到了STLink,然而没有电烙铁,只好手蹑,o(╯□╰)o 不得不说板子的颜值还是可以的。 image.png 下面开始正题,首先是控制台的一顿操作。...image.png 接下来,拔掉STLINK,插串口线。 貌似挺顺利。 image.png 过了一会,看上去已经在发送数据了。 image.png 去控制台看结果。 没得问题。。
领取专属 10元无门槛券
手把手带您无忧上云